ath9k: fix two more bugs in tx power

This is the same fix as

   commit 841051602e3fa18ea468fe5a177aa92b6eb44b56
   Author: Matteo Croce <technoboy85@gmail.com>
   Date:   Fri Dec 3 02:25:08 2010 +0100

   The ath9k driver subtracts 3 dBm to the txpower as with two radios the
   signal power is doubled.
   The resulting value is assigned in an u16 which overflows and makes
   the card work at full power.

in two more places. I grepped the ath tree and didn't find any others.

drivers/net/wireless/ath/ath9k/ar9003_eeprom.c
drivers/net/wireless/ath/ath9k/eeprom_9287.c

index 37af3f4..db4416c 100644 (file)
@@ -4598,10 +4598,16 @@ static void ar9003_hw_set_power_per_rate_table(struct ath_hw *ah,
        case 1:
                break;
        case 2:
-               scaledPower -= REDUCE_SCALED_POWER_BY_TWO_CHAIN;
+               if (scaledPower > REDUCE_SCALED_POWER_BY_TWO_CHAIN)
+                       scaledPower -= REDUCE_SCALED_POWER_BY_TWO_CHAIN;
+               else
+                       scaledPower = 0;
                break;
        case 3:
-               scaledPower -= REDUCE_SCALED_POWER_BY_THREE_CHAIN;
+               if (scaledPower > REDUCE_SCALED_POWER_BY_THREE_CHAIN)
+                       scaledPower -= REDUCE_SCALED_POWER_BY_THREE_CHAIN;
+               else
+                       scaledPower = 0;
                break;
        }
